Many common problems that foundation repair services help resolve include foundation settling, cracking, and bowing walls. These issues often result from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. Left unaddressed, foundation problems can lead to uneven floors, stuck doors or windows, and more severe structural damage. Repair solutions may involve underpinning, piering, or wall stabilization, all aimed at restoring the foundation’s proper alignment and support. Addressing these issues early can prevent costly repairs and extensive renovations down the line.

Foundation Repair Costs - Typical expenses for foundation repair services range from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of damage and repair methods used. For example, minor cracks may cost around $1,000, while major underpinning can exceed $10,000.
Factors Influencing Cost - The overall cost varies based on factors such as the size of the foundation, soil conditions, and the type of repair needed. Larger or more complex projects generally fall within the higher end of the cost spectrum.
Service Type and Materials - Costs differ depending on whether repairs involve sealing cracks, underpinning, or foundation replacement. Material choices and the extent of structural work influence the final price, with typical ranges from $1,500 to $15,000.
Location and Accessibility - The geographic area and accessibility of the property can impact costs, with projects in Oshkosh, WI, and nearby areas generally falling within standard local ranges. Difficult access or unique site conditions may increase the overall expense.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window frames or doorways.
How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method, but most projects can be completed within a few days to a week.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Not all cracks require repair; however, significant or growing cracks may indicate underlying issues that should be evaluated by a professional to determine if repair is needed.
What causes foundation problems in homes? Common causes include soil settlement or expansion, poor drainage, plumbing leaks, and changes in moisture levels around the foundation.
